What Is SNAP EBT?

SNAP is a nutrition assistance program that helps qualifying households buy food. Benefits are commonly delivered through an EBT card.

EBT stands for Electronic Benefit Transfer. It works similarly to a payment card and can be used at approved stores to purchase eligible food items.

Why Expenses Matter

Certain necessary expenses may reduce countable income, which can improve estimated benefit amounts.

Examples:

  • Housing costs
  • Utility bills
  • Childcare expenses
  • Approved deductions
